A Guide To Keeping Your Chimney Clean and Safe

Ensuring your chimney remains clean and safe is crucial for a warm home throughout the winter months. A well-maintained chimney minimizes the risk of dangerous chimney fires and promotes efficient energy production.

Discover a few steps to keep website your chimney in tip-top shape:

  • Book a professional cleaning at least once a year.

  • Inspect your fireplace and chimney regularly for cracks.

  • Maintain a open flue to permit proper ventilation.

  • Employ a protective screen to stop debris and animals from entering your chimney.

By following these tips, you can ensure a safe and functional fireplace for years to come. Remember that frequent maintenance is key for warm and enjoyable home!

Keep Safe From Fires and Carbon Monoxide: Invest in Regular Chimney Cleaning

Keeping your chimney clean is a crucial step in preventing dangerous house fires and carbon monoxide poisoning. As it goes creosote, soot, and other debris build up inside your chimney, creating a serious fire hazard. A buildup of this material can easily ignite, causing a devastating fire that could threaten the lives of you and your family.

Carbon monoxide is a colorless, odorless gas produced by the incomplete burning of fuel. Should your fireplace or stove isn't venting properly, carbon monoxide can leak into your home, posing a deadly threat. Regular chimney cleaning removes these blockages, allowing for proper ventilation and minimizing the risk of carbon monoxide buildup.

It's essential to have your chimney professionally inspected and cleaned at least once a year, or more often if you use it frequently. A professional sweep can identify potential problems, such as cracks or damage, and recommend necessary repairs. Investing in regular chimney cleaning is a small price to pay for the peace of mind knowing that your home is safe from fire and carbon monoxide hazards.
